The various advantages of iron ore pellets are given below Iron ore pellet is a kind of agglomerated fines which has better tumbling index when compared with the iron ore and it can be used as a substitute for the iron ore lumps both in the BF and for DRI production Pellets have good reducibility since they have high porosity 25 to 30...

Iron ore pelletisation BRPL is in operation in producing iron ore pellets from iron ore concentrates after beneficiating low grade iron ore fin The low grade fines with Fe less than 56-57 are beneficiated at beneficiation plant through grinding, gravity magnetic separation process to produce high grade iron ore concentrates with 63-64 Fe...

Direct Reduced Iron DRI is the product of the direct reduction of iron ore in the solid state by carbon monoxide and hydrogen derived from natural gas or coal See more information about the production of ,...

Blast furnace, a vertical shaft furnace that produces liquid metals by the reaction of a flow of air introduced under pressure into the bottom of the furnace with a mixture of metallic ore, coke, and flux fed into the top Blast furnaces are used to produce pig iron from iron ore for subsequent...

Today iron ore agglomeration is the largest tonnage application for sintering, with plants operating at up 20,000 metric tonnes per day For example, Figure 214 is a picture of a modern agglomeration facility which incorporates off-gas capture to reduce environmental damage In such a facility, the iron ore fines are mixed with fluxes, carbon fuel, and water...

The major capital expenditure in a plant to make prereduced pellets is for kilns and coolers Other items, beyond those required for conventional pellets, such as reductant bins and conveyors, add little to the depreciation charge per ton of product Prereduced pellet plants cost more per product ton than those for oxide spheres largely because there is more iron in the metallized pellets A ....
